240 发简信
IP属地:西藏
  • 120
    SpringBoot从入门到高级

    前言:学习SpringBoot不应该直接就是开始使用SpringBoot,如果直接拿来用肯定会有很多人不是很明白特别刚开始入门的,当然官网上也有快速上手的教程但是官网上跨度有...

  • 120
    干货分享:退款系统,看这篇就够了

    退款,是一个易造成负体验的业务产品。原因是商户对于退款的要求务必退款成功、高效、快,而且又得很好地支撑业务,否则就容易招来吐槽。 退款,一个看似简单,但充满复杂性的产品。 要...

  • 120
    阿里巴巴为什么能抗住90秒100亿?看完这篇你就明白了!

    作者:huashiou链接:https://segmentfault.com/a/1190000018626163 1、概述 本文以淘宝作为例子,介绍从一百个并发到千万级并发...

  • Kafka、RabbitMQ、RocketMQ、ActiveMQ

    本文将从,Kafka、RabbitMQ、ZeroMQ、RocketMQ、ActiveMQ 17 个方面综合对比作为消息队列使用时的差异。 一、资料文档 Kafka:中。有ka...

  • 120
    Spring Boot缓存

    概述   Spring提供了对应用程序添加缓存的支持。从本质上讲,将缓存应用于方法上,从而根据缓存中的信息减少执行次数。当开发者调用一个方法时,将方法的参数和返回值作为Key...

  • 120
    Spring Boot整合Netty

    概述   Netty是由JBOSS提供的一个java开源框架,现为 Github上的独立项目。Netty提供异步的、事件驱动的网络应用程序框架和工具,用以快速开发高性能、高可...

  • 120
    你的系统如何支撑高并发?

    一、从一道面试题开始 面试一家公司,上来就问:项目中是怎么解决高并发的? 看来高并发这个问题在面试中是逃离不了了,现在写一点自己浅薄的理解。我觉得要回答这个问题可以从这几个方...

  • 120
    一个有趣的故事,带你入门微服务架构方案

    从单体应用到微服务并不是一蹴而就的,这是一个逐渐演变的过程。本文将以一个网上超市应用为例来说明这一过程。 最初的需求 几年前,小明和小皮一起创业做网上超市。小明负责程序开发,...

  • 120
    老板让我开发一个亿级流量的大型网站

    对于一个大型网站,主要有以下几个特征: 支撑海量数据 非常高的访问量 在大型网站中,其最核心的功能就是计算和存储。因此系统演变过程也主要围绕这两点进行。 单机系统 在网站刚刚...

  • 120
    Springboot+Druid

    简介: Druid是阿里巴巴开源的数据库连接池,号称是Java语言中最好的数据库连接池,能够提供强大的监控和扩展功能。GitHub地址:https://github.com/...

  • 120
    JWT实现单点登录【项目实现】

    如果还不了解JWT的,可以看JWT实现单点登录【JWT介绍】 下面以实际项目中的应用分析首先看一下大致的数据流图: 主要有以下三步: 1、项目一开始我先封装了一个JWTHel...

  • 120
    Zookeeper的原理和应用

    场景一 有这样一个场景:系统中有大约100w的用户,每个用户平 均有3个邮箱账号,每隔5分钟,每个邮箱账需要收取100封邮件,最多3亿份邮件需要下载到服务器中(不含附件和正文...

  • 120
    一步步放弃mybatis的xml

    Mybatis在工程中的槽点 工程中的mapper文件往往非常大,动则上千行,最近经常听见周围的同学们吐槽难以维护,还不如写Java代码。 最近就在思考这样一个问题,既然ma...